When working IPE board is the quarter sawn board the best or only way to go? :confused: Can't find any around where I live so I found some on line but haven't asked it it is quarter sawn. :dunno: Thanks for any help :)
It doesn't make any difference. It is diffuse porous and very dense.
The main things to look for with ipe are no pin knots at all and straight grain. Unfortunately both of these things are hard to read in the dark boards.

I had a BBI break on me at a pin knot, that I didn't see... check. double check. and then if you rip cut a section of a larger board check the fresh cut side too. (looking at it under bright and direct sunlight helped me scour the rest of the board and realize it was useless...
